“A lot of interest” in Liverpool star with uncertain transfer situation

According to Fabrizio Romano in his exclusive CaughtOffside column, Liverpool midfielder Naby Keita, whose future has not been decided, is attracting a lot of interest.

Despite initially appearing to be a star talent in the making during his days at RB Leipzig as a young player, Keita hasn’t exactly lived up to expectations during his time at Anfield.

The international player for Guinea is almost out of time with Liverpool; his current deal expires in 2023. Romano acknowledges it’s still unclear whether he will sign a new deal or leave for another club.

Keita wants to know just how important of a role he’ll play in Jurgen Klopp’s team before committing his future to the club, according to Romano, who claims that negotiations are still ongoing.

“There are ongoing contacts between Naby Keita’s camp and Liverpool to decide about the future. There’s been a lot of interest around him for a long time but no official bids,” Romano explained.

“Talks with Liverpool will continue, Keita wants to understand how important he’ll be for Klopp in the future before making his final decision.”

The time has come for Liverpool to significantly invest in their midfield, and if it necessitates letting Keita and other players depart, then perhaps that is for the best.

Keita may possess exceptional natural talent, but others may be able to perform better given that he hasn’t completely adjusted to Premier League level.

Keita himself might believe a transfer is preferable as he might be good enough to play more frequently at another top European club.
